Gaines Named Old Trapper Mountain West Freshman of the Week

9/8/2025 10:00:00 AM | Football

BOISE, Idaho – Boise State running back Sire Gaines was named the Old Trapper Mountain West Freshman of the Week, the conference announced. Gaines ran for 98 yards and one touchdown on 14 carries in the Broncos' 51-14 win over Eastern Washington.

Gaines averaged 7.0 yards per carry, opening the game with a 46-yard rush and scoring an 8-yard touchdown in the first quarter. He added an 11-yard reception, finishing the game with 84 yards after contact and six missed tackles forced. Boise State racked up 637 yards of offense in the victory, eclipsing 300 yards rushing and passing for the first time since 2018.

This is the second time Gaines has been named MW Freshman of the Week. Last year, he earned the honor after tallying 154 yards from scrimmage and two touchdowns in Boise State's season-opening win at Georgia Southern. The redshirt freshman is the third Bronco to earn the award multiple times, joining quarterbacks Taylen Green (four-time honoree) and Maddux Madsen (two-time honoree).
